Meaning and Definition

qeresh (keh'-resh) n-m. 1. a slab or plank 2. (by implication) a deck of a ship [from an unused root meaning to split off] KJV: bench, board.

Original Word
קֶרֶשׁ
Transliteration
qeresh
Morphology
noun masc

Usage Excerpts

First 34 linked usage excerpts for Strong's H7175.

Exodus 26:15 Old Testament, KJV
And thou shalt make boards for the tabernacle of shittim wood standing up.
Exodus 26:16 Old Testament, KJV
Ten cubits shall be the length of a board, and a cubit and a half shall be the breadth of one board.
Exodus 26:17 Old Testament, KJV
Two tenons shall there be in one board, set in order one against another: thus shalt thou make for all the boards of the tabernacle.
Exodus 26:18 Old Testament, KJV
And thou shalt make the boards for the tabernacle, twenty boards on the south side southward.
Exodus 26:19 Old Testament, KJV
And thou shalt make forty sockets of silver under the twenty boards; two sockets under one board for his two tenons, and two sockets under another board for his two tenons.
Exodus 26:20 Old Testament, KJV
And for the second side of the tabernacle on the north side there shall be twenty boards:
Exodus 26:21 Old Testament, KJV
And their forty sockets of silver; two sockets under one board, and two sockets under another board.
Exodus 26:22 Old Testament, KJV
And for the sides of the tabernacle westward thou shalt make six boards.
Exodus 26:23 Old Testament, KJV
And two boards shalt thou make for the corners of the tabernacle in the two sides.
Exodus 26:25 Old Testament, KJV
And they shall be eight boards, and their sockets of silver, sixteen sockets; two sockets under one board, and two sockets under another board.
Exodus 26:26 Old Testament, KJV
And thou shalt make bars of shittim wood; five for the boards of the one side of the tabernacle,
Exodus 26:27 Old Testament, KJV
And five bars for the boards of the other side of the tabernacle, and five bars for the boards of the side of the tabernacle, for the two sides westward.
Exodus 26:28 Old Testament, KJV
And the middle bar in the midst of the boards shall reach from end to end.
Exodus 26:29 Old Testament, KJV
And thou shalt overlay the boards with gold, and make their rings of gold for places for the bars: and thou shalt overlay the bars with gold.
Exodus 35:11 Old Testament, KJV
The tabernacle, his tent, and his covering, his taches, and his boards, his bars, his pillars, and his sockets,
Exodus 36:20 Old Testament, KJV
And he made boards for the tabernacle of shittim wood, standing up.
Exodus 36:21 Old Testament, KJV
The length of a board was ten cubits, and the breadth of a board one cubit and a half.
Exodus 36:22 Old Testament, KJV
One board had two tenons, equally distant one from another: thus did he make for all the boards of the tabernacle.
Exodus 36:23 Old Testament, KJV
And he made boards for the tabernacle; twenty boards for the south side southward:
Exodus 36:24 Old Testament, KJV
And forty sockets of silver he made under the twenty boards; two sockets under one board for his two tenons, and two sockets under another board for his two tenons.
Exodus 36:25 Old Testament, KJV
And for the other side of the tabernacle, which is toward the north corner, he made twenty boards,
Exodus 36:26 Old Testament, KJV
And their forty sockets of silver; two sockets under one board, and two sockets under another board.
Exodus 36:27 Old Testament, KJV
And for the sides of the tabernacle westward he made six boards.
Exodus 36:28 Old Testament, KJV
And two boards made he for the corners of the tabernacle in the two sides.
Exodus 36:30 Old Testament, KJV
And there were eight boards; and their sockets were sixteen sockets of silver, under every board two sockets.
Exodus 36:31 Old Testament, KJV
And he made bars of shittim wood; five for the boards of the one side of the tabernacle,
Exodus 36:32 Old Testament, KJV
And five bars for the boards of the other side of the tabernacle, and five bars for the boards of the tabernacle for the sides westward.
Exodus 36:33 Old Testament, KJV
And he made the middle bar to shoot through the boards from the one end to the other.
Exodus 36:34 Old Testament, KJV
And he overlaid the boards with gold, and made their rings of gold to be places for the bars, and overlaid the bars with gold.
Exodus 39:33 Old Testament, KJV
And they brought the tabernacle unto Moses, the tent, and all his furniture, his taches, his boards, his bars, and his pillars, and his sockets,
Exodus 40:18 Old Testament, KJV
And Moses reared up the tabernacle, and fastened his sockets, and set up the boards thereof, and put in the bars thereof, and reared up his pillars.
Numbers 3:36 Old Testament, KJV
And under the custody and charge of the sons of Merari shall be the boards of the tabernacle, and the bars thereof, and the pillars thereof, and the sockets thereof, and all the vessels thereof, and all that serveth thereto,
Numbers 4:31 Old Testament, KJV
And this is the charge of their burden, according to all their service in the tabernacle of the congregation; the boards of the tabernacle, and the bars thereof, and the pillars thereof, and sockets thereof,
Ezekiel 27:6 Old Testament, KJV
Of the oaks of Bashan have they made thine oars; the company of the Ashurites have made thy benches of ivory, brought out of the isles of Chittim.
